Binary package hint: grub-pc

I installed karmic alpha 64 bit daily from July 7th with a simple
software raid-1 configuration (no swap, no separate boot partition)

after the system was up and running (with GRUB 0.97 legacy), I installed
grub-pc

everything works fine, I can boot, but GRUB shows a 'biosdisk read
error' for about one second, which is kind of irritating
